Three people injured in two-vehicle crash in Cass County

CASS COUNTY, Mich. – Three people were injured in a two-vehicle crash in Cass County on Sunday, the Cass County Sheriff’s Office reported.

Shortly after 10:40 a.m., deputies responded to a crash at the intersection of Marcellus Highway and Decatur Road in Volinia Township.

According to the investigation, the driver of the first vehicle, a 36-year-old Marcellus man, was driving west on Marcellus Highway, approaching the intersection, when a second vehicle, driven by a 31-year-old from Flushing, New York, allegedly pulled out in front of him.

The driver of the first vehicle and two passengers in the second vehicle were taken to the hospital.

Seatbelts were worn and airbags were used in the crash.

At this time, it is not known if alcohol or drugs were a factor in the crash.

This incident is still under investigation.
